Oporto, Kékoportó, Portugieser – three names, one grape variety. It arrived in Villány along with Swabian traditions and has since remained a fruity red that can be enjoyed in generous sips throughout the wine region. Bortársaság also took part in the 2024 harvest! We dreamed up a special collaborative wine with the Günzer winery, whose concept was inspired by the Swabian traditions of the wine region. We built on this idea in the winemaking process as well: we envisioned a traditional, spontaneously-fermented, really approachable Villány wine. When we proposed the idea of a collaborative wine, we drew inspiration from long-standing traditions, and Zoltán Günzer immediately thought of his grandfather.

His memories gave the final push to create the collaborative wine. The Bocor vineyard is a natural amphitheatre, with a southeast-facing slope, capturing sunlight and warm air. The Kékoportó vines planted in 2006 are now 18 years old.

Harvesting began in mid-August: the bunches were hand-selected and destemmed, then after gentle crushing, they were placed in open stainless steel tanks. After spontaneous fermentation and malolactic conversion, the wine was transferred into 500-litre, third-fill Hungarian oak barrels.

We harvested together with the Günzer family, we were present during the tasting from the tank, as well as before the wine was racked into barrels. We followed the fledgling wine’s development until February, when it reached its final form and was bottled unfiltered. On tasting, the wine shows warm tones, porous tannins and earthy notes, with plum and plenty of spices. Denser and leaner than expected from the variety. Rustic, ripe character, yet still drinkable in generous sips. Only 15 hectolitres were made of it, yielding just 2,000 bottles.
